What is FISP / Local Law 11?

NYC's Facade Inspection & Safety Program (FISP, formerly Local Law 11) requires buildings over six stories to have their exterior walls inspected by a licensed engineer or architect every five years. Each building is assigned to a sub-cycle (A, B, or C) based on its block number.

A status of SWARMP or UNSAFE means repairs are required. Unsafe conditions must be addressed immediately, usually with a protective sidewalk shed, until the facade is restored and re-filed as Safe. Learn how to fix an unsafe building →
